Replace properties with functions in Barcode

We should only prefer read-only properties over of functions if the
underlying algorithm…

* does not throw
* is cheap to calculate (or cached on the first run)
* returns the same result over invocations if the object state
  hasn't changed

See:
https://kotlinlang.org/docs/coding-conventions.html#functions-vs-properties

But `ZXing.encodeAs*` may throw and may also not be that cheap to
calculate. So functions are a better fit here.

Also, because these functions will always return the same result,
it makes sense to cache their outputs.
